  • The family of Marvin Gaye struck back at Robin Thicke, filing a countersuit accusing the singer of stealing two additional songs along with his hit with Pharrell and T.I.,"Blurred Lines." [RS]
  • Spike Lee may direct Spinning Gold, the story of record executive Neil Bogart who helped launch the careers of Curtis Mayfield, Bill Withers, Gladys Knight, Parliament, Donna Summer and The Village People. [HR]
